Output 8ebec7816aa4e3a82186134015db16182880757b04b0f793cb821d9209199d4d:4

value
68935077
script pubkey
OP_0 OP_PUSHBYTES_20 ccb499635cb09a736ba4cfd304f21e8761c011d2
address
ltc1qej6fjc6ukzd8x6ayelfsfus7sasuqywjegmtsv
transaction
8ebec7816aa4e3a82186134015db16182880757b04b0f793cb821d9209199d4d
spent
true